How one company is using Ubuntu Linux to make its IoT platform safer and faster – TechRepublic

Engineers at Bosch Rexroth have chosen an open source way to power their app-based automation platform, citing better security and faster time to production.

Ubuntu manufacturer Canonical has announced a partnership with Bosch Rexroth to put Ubuntu Core in its app-based ctrlX AUTOMATION platform. Ubuntu Core, which is designed for embedded environments and IoT devices, will be used alongside snaps (Linux application containers) to produce an open source platform with simple plug-and-play software.

According to Canonical, the choice of using Ubuntu instead of proprietary software means that industrial machine manufacturers "are freed from being tied to PLC specialists and proprietary systems with the software being decoupled from the hardware."

Adding snaps to the picture makes ctrlX AUTOMATION powered by Ubuntu Core even more useful, Canonical said, because it allows workflows like DevSecOps and CI/CD to deliver quick, packaged software to edge hardware "in a traditional operating technologies (OT) environment."

In the case of ctrlX AUTOMATION, which uses Linux snaps to power its software, the result is impressively automated security.

Linux snaps, as built for ctrlX, are designed to operate in complete isolation. They're packaged with all their dependencies, can't be altered once deployed, and can act on their own to roll back to previously known good versions in case of emergency.

Snaps can be developed using C, C++, Python, JavaScript or Go, which is uncommon in industrial settings where specialized languages like IEC 61131 and G-Code have typically dominated.

Hard Drive Delivered to Microsoft HQ to Copy Windows 7 Source Code Company Asked to Open Source Windows 7 to Prove Its Not Fooling Its Users -…

Windows 7 hit its end of service deadline on January 14 and things have since got interesting. From free Windows 10 upgrade offer that was supposed to have expired back in 2016 to people demanding Microsoft to open source the operating system, who knew pulling the plug would end up giving Windows 7 even more life.

We reported a few weeks back that the Free Software Foundation along with some other groups were asking Microsoft to open source Windows 7 to "undo past wrongs." The Foundation has now delivered a hard drive to Microsoft asking the company to copy the source code and give it a license note to prove that "they really do love free software."

Kyligence Grows OLAP Business in the Cloud – Datanami

(Picture-Store/Shutterstock)

Companies that need to analyze large amounts of data have many options available to them these days. One option they may want to be aware of is Kyligence, which develops a distributed OLAP query engine that can run on prem and in the cloud.

Kyligence is the enterprise software firm behind Apache Kylin, the open source OLAP engine that was originally developed at eBays R&D headquarters in Shanghai, China. Kyligence was founded by the creators of Kylin, and most of the contributors of the open source project are now employees at Kyligence.

eBay created Kylin to accelerate queries on big data sets (measuring in the billions of rows). The software makes use of numerous components in the Hadoop ecosystem, including Hive, HBase, Spark, and Calcite, to essentially rearrange data into a multi-dimensional cube, which can then be queried via regular SQL clients, like Tableau, Qlik, MicroStrategy, or even Excel.

The OLAP cube approach is not new, and has been used in the business intelligence world for decades. By storing the data in a cube format, it essentially is pre-aggregated along commonly used dimensions (such as geography, customer, or time), which can significantly speed up the response time when a user submits a query.

Despite the advances in big data technology, the OLAP concept retains its core advantages in the modern data warehousing age. That means investments in OLAP continues to deliver benefits like faster data load times, faster response times, and the capability to serve data to large number of concurrent users than if the data is stored in a basic relational format.

As data sets continue to get bigger, customers keep running into technical challenges to query it in a timely manner. Compared to older single-system OLAP engines, todays distributed OLAP engines from Kyligence and others continue to push the analytics envelope and deliver value to the largest companies with the biggest SQL query challenges.

Kyligence is based in Shanghai, China, and counts some of Chinas largest companies in the financial services, retail, and manufacturing industries as customers. The list of Kyligence customers includes firms like Baidu, Huawei, China Mobile, Lenovo, McDonalds, China Telecom, WeBank, and LOreal Paris. Most of the companys 50 to 100 paying clients are based in China, but a few are based in Japan, South Korea, and the United States.

One client, the Shanghai-based bank UnionPay International, used Kyligence to modernize a Cognos-based business intelligence system. Before it adopted Kyligence, the company was using IBM Cognos software on the backend to maintain 1,200 separate OLAP cubes. Updating those cubes required the services of more than 1,000 ETL jobs, and the process took four days to complete.

Following the implementation of Kyligence Enterprise, bank employees kept the Cognos software on the front-end, but on the backend, it was able to reduce the number of cubes down to two cubes (or supercubes), both of which were kept updated with a single ETL job that completed in less than four hours, according to a case study.

Kyligence also competes to a certain extent against Apache Kylin, the open source OLAP database at the heart of the Kyligence offering. However, there are a number of enterprise features and capabilities that are present in Kyligence Enterprise that dont exist in Kylin. That makes the Apache Kylin community, which numbers north of 1,000, a reliable feedstock for future Kyligence customers.

Kyligence sits between multiple data sources and interfaces with BI clients via ODBC and MDX interfaces (image source: Kyligence)

Kyligence Enterprise extends and builds on Kylin in certain key areas. For starters, while Kylin offers a basic multi-dimensional OLAP engine (MOLAP), Kyligence Enterprise technically runs a hybrid OLAP (HOLAP) engine that combines relational and OLAP, according to the Kyligence website. Also, while Kylin offers pre-calculation in its MOLAP database, Kyligence Enterprise offers pre-calculation as well as an index and a cache.

Both Kyligence Enterprise and Kylin support smart pushdowns of queries. But Kyligence Enterprise offers an ODBC driver, whereas the driver must be supplied by the user with the open source software, according to Li. Kyligence Enterprise also supports read/write separation; auto modeling; refreshing of partitioned data; drilldown to raw data; and support for cube, row, column, and cell-level data access control. It also offers certification with BI vendors.

The company is currently working on its augmented AI strategy. This entails the use of machine learning to learn about the types of queries that users run. That information can then be used to optimize the delivery of similar queries going forward.

Open Source Group Wants Windows 7 Source Code In A Blank Hard drive – Fossbytes

Just when Microsoft ended the support for Windows 7, Free Software Foundation filed a petition demanding Windows 7 to be open source. Now, the open-source community went a little further by making another bold move.

Reportedly, the FSF mailed a blank upcycled hard drive to Microsoft. The foundation wants Microsoft to send back the hard drive, but after copying Windows 7 source code in it, along with license notice.

Whats even more interesting is that the foundation offers its help to Microsoft for the process to go smoother.

Its as easy as copying the source code, giving it a license notice, and mailing it back to us. As the author of the most popular free software license in the world, were ready to give them all of the help we can. All they have to do is ask,said the Free Software Organization.

The Free Software Foundation was aiming for at least 7,777 signatures in their petition to open-source Windows 7. However, they received overwhelming support from people with more than 13,000 signatures.

The open-source foundation also pointed out that its a perfect opportunity for Microsoft to show how much love they have for open-source.

We want them to show exactly how much love they have for the open source software they mention in their advertising. If they really do love free software and were willing to give them the benefit of the doubt they have the opportunity to show it to the world.

So, its pretty clear that the foundation is going head on to challenge Microsoft. But obviously, Microsoft still hasnt responded to their request to open-source Windows 7.

Its highly unlikely that the tech giant is even taking this petition seriously. Thats because Microsoft will earn big bucks by providing Windows 7 ESU to anyone who pays for it.

What to know about open source security – Information Age

Many companies have a preference towards open source technology, so what should be kept in mind in regards to ensuring its security?

What do companies need to know about securing open source tech?

Like any area of tech, open source needs its own security measures to thrive without a hitch.

A major benefit that organisations gain from using open source tech is that its freely available and not distributed from a particular proprietor.

The open source aspect refers to the code, and can be found within databases, applications and operating systems, among other software. This code can be changed to suit the needs of the business.

However, being available from the public domain, this realm will have its own potential vulnerabilities that hackers could exploit.

The creator of Jenkins X and the Apache Groovy language, James Strachandistinguished engineer at CloudBeesdiscusses the importance of open source providers in keeping open source, open. Read here

Open source applications, for all their arrays of use cases, can be compromised if those responsible for their security arent on top of any possible vulnerabilities.

Ben Griffin, director at Computer Disposals Ltd, explained: Because the code used by open source projects is freely viewable, hackers can take advantage of organisations that are slow to patch their applications.

Updating applications as soon as possible is imperative. Additionally, an inventory that tracks open source usage across teams helps with regards to visibility and transparency, as well as ensuring that different teams dont use different versions of the same component.

Similarly, technical employees should be careful not to copy and paste code from open source libraries, as this leaves the software susceptible to later vulnerabilities. Its a good idea to create an open source policy that specifically forbids copying and pasting such code from other projects.

Companies should also be sure to keep the security of their supply chain in mind when dealing with open source tech, and not agree to use any software without carefully examining what it entails.

The best thing to do when it comes to sharing open source code is to control your open source supply chain, said Stefano Maffulli, senior director of digital marketing and community at Scality. Do the due diligence on the packages shipped, reduce dependencies as much as possible and automatically keep track of them in your CI toolchain.

You want to avoid getting into situations like those weve seen recently where popular libraries were hijacked by criminals and modified to ship malware, like the right9ctrl fiasco in the fall of 2018, or completely removed from distribution as a political act of protest, such as the Chef scandal in the fall of 2019.

In some ways, observing the security of open source tech is similar to securing software distributed by a proprietor.

One of these ways is that a plan is needed for when the software is under threat.

Alongside fixing and upgrading the code for open source software users, and encouraging developers to regularly monitor for patch updates, a solid business continuity and disaster recovery (BCDR) strategy is an effective solution for resolving any risks tied to open source software that threaten the availability of systems and data, said Ryan Weeks, chief information security office at Datto.

Being able to keep systems running and to quickly recover from an attack helps businesses avoid costly downtime caused by those security risks, including everything from ransomware, crypto jacking, and spyware to trojan horses, worms, and rootkits.

Organisations should use open source software that has been adopted/embraced by large vendors, said Lior Ben Naon, chief solution architect at Skybox Security. For example, at organisational networks, we see Red Hat Linux servers significantly more than we see Ubuntu or CentOS distributions.

It is due to extended support mechanism of Red Hat, and the ownership they are taking upon their Linux code base. So in this example, it starts with open source code, but being adopted by a major vendor helps improve the security level, and allow better patching process, among others.

Companies should be wary of any personal information that may be present within application programming interfaces (APIs).

Vice president, global marketing at SIOS Technology, Frank Jablonski, said: The security risks of open APIs are not limited to hackers and malware. Open data and codes can lead to data sharing among applications.

The amount of personal information attained by open APIs can undoubtedly be shared with third-parties. This is evident in Facebooks vow to better secure personal information.

APIs can read all your data or they read the data from another application that you have. Security features for open APIs, such as API gateways, should provide users with the utmost protection.

The Private Internet Access Android app is being open sourced – Privacy News Online

Private Internet Access (PIA) is open sourcing its Android VPN app and dependencies code to the public as part of its commitment to open sourcing all clients in the name of transparency and privacy. The Free and Open Source Software (FOSS) community is a cornerstone of everything we enjoy on the internet.

Private Internet Access is proud to be able to give back to the FOSS community by open sourcing the hard work of our developers, for the benefit of all. The roll out of all the Android-related PIA repositories will take place over the next couple of weeks and is starting today with PIAs slightly altered Android OpenVPN repo. The next repo will be PIAs Android VPN tunnel libraries and the final repo will be the PIA Android app itself.

Private Internet Access first announced their plans to open source their VPN client software on all platforms in 2018. Over the last few years, PIA has open sourced its Chrome Extension, Firefox Add-On, Private Internet Access tunnel for Apple Platforms, and Desktop client. The open source PIA desktop client even includes the code for how to allow users to resolve Handshake names. It is with great pleasure that the PIA team releases the code for the PIA VPN Android App to the public for anyone to review.

Links to all of the repositories can be found at pia-foss on Github. More information on PIAs FOSS codebases can also be found here. Any questions regarding Private Internet Accesss open source codebases can be directed to opensource@privateinternetaccess.com.

Orange Egypt Builds Horizontal Cloud on Red Hat Technologies, Improving Time-to-Market by up to 10x – Business Wire

RALEIGH, N.C.--(BUSINESS WIRE)--Red Hat, Inc., the world's leading provider of open source solutions, today announced that Red Hats open hybrid cloud technologies are providing a horizontal cloud platform for Orange Egypts virtual network functions (VNFs), helping the service provider to more quickly deliver new services to customers, optimize its network investments and reduce operational expenditure. Building on the foundation of Red Hat OpenStack Platform and Red Hat Ceph Storage, Orange Egypt is the first Orange affiliate to manage 100% of its live customer traffic over a fully software-based platform spanning several sites across its region.

To maintain its position as Egypt's leading mobile operator, Orange Egypt wanted to use the latest in hybrid cloud and network functions virtualization (NFV) innovation to be able to respond in real-time to market dynamics and network conditions to best serve its more than 30 million customers. As part of this initiative, Orange Egypt looked to virtualize its mobile packet core, which had been running standalone functions on dedicated appliances.

Accordingly, Orange Egypt set out to move strategically from a centralized evolved packet core (EPC) supplier to a software-defined, distributed architecture on standard hardware, using Red Hat OpenStack Platform supported by Red Hat Ceph Storage. Red Hat Consulting provided certified training courses and professional services to support Orange Egypts teams derive greater value from open technologies, tools and methodologies.

In less than a year, Orange Egypt launched vEPC in 12 datacenters across six sites in Cairo and Alexandria. Today, 100% of Orange Egypts mobile broadband traffic is served by its virtualized packet core platform.

With its Red Hat-based open cloud, Orange Egypt gains access to an ecosystem of thousands of certified providers. The freedom to choose diverse suppliers as well as a reduced reliance on specialized hardware has helped Orange Egypt to lower its capital expenditure and operational expenses.

Red Hat OpenStack Platform is massively-scalable infrastructure with unified automated management, enabling Orange Egypt to launch and adapt services to better fulfill customer demand. With Red Hat Ceph Storage, Orange Egypt has a massively scalable storage solution for its workloads. It has been able to roll out software-defined capacity expansions for its telecom packet core to serve summer hotspots in Alexandria and Northern coastal areas. Orange Egypt was able to make 50% capacity upgrades in only two working days per site, which is nearly 10 times quicker than its traditional process.

With this new deployment, Orange Egypt was also able to deliver new cybersecurity services such as parental controls and malware protection to its consumer and business customers faster than previously possible with its traditional system. The third VNF that Orange Egypt has launched on its platform is mobile data optimization (MDO), enabling transmission control protocol (TCP) acceleration aimed at reducing network latency and improving the user experience.

Red Hat OpenShift Now Available for IBM Z and LinuxONE – Database Trends and Applications

IBM has announced that the Red Hat OpenShift Container Platform is generally available forIBM ZandIBM LinuxONE. According to IBM, the availability of OpenShift for Z and LinuxONE is a major milestone for both hybrid multi-cloud and for enterprise computing. OpenShift supports cloud-native applications being built once and deployed anywhereand now extends this to on-premise enterprise servers such as IBM Z and LinuxONE. The offering is the result of the collaboration between the IBM and Red Hat development teams and discussions with early adopter clients.

The IBM announcement was made in an IBM IT Infrastructure blog post by Ross A. Mauri, general manager for IBM Z, and Joe Fernandes, vice president of products, Cloud Platforms Business Unit at Red Hat, which was acquired last year by IBM.

"Organizations today are looking to bring business innovation to market faster and more efficiently. Containers enable applications to be packaged together with their software dependencies, and Kubernetes adds powerful tools to manage large numbers of containers and orchestrate the full application lifecycle," the blog post said. "OpenShift then brings together the core open source technologies ofLinux, containers and Kubernetes, adds additional open source capabilities such developer tools and a registry, and hardens, tests and optimizes the software for enterprise production use."

Working with IBM Hybrid Cloud, Red Hat has also developed a roadmap for bringing the ecosystem of enterprise software to the OpenShift platform. IBM Cloud Paks containerize key IBM and open source software components to help enable faster enterprise application development and delivery.

IBM also announced thatIBM Cloud Pak for Applicationsis available for IBM Z and LinuxONEsupporting modernization of existing apps and building new cloud-native apps. In addition,as announced last August, IBM plans to deliver additional Cloud Paks for IBM Z and LinuxONE.
